Police Call Off Amber Alert, Question Mother

Supposedly Missing Boy Found At Grandma's

POSTED: Sunday, July 15, 2007
UPDATED: 7:45 pm CDT July 15, 2007

An Amber Alert was issued for a missing Houston boy after someone allegedly stole the car he was in, but officials then called the kidnapping completely false.

Police said they searched for Jordan Rodriguez, 5, and the car he was last seen in after the boy's mother reported him missing.

Police said Marissa Aguillar said she was getting gas at the Exxon Station located at Tidwell and IH-45 when an unidentified black man drove off in the car and started heading north on IH-45 with her child.

Rodriguez, however, was found at about 6 p.m. at his grandmother's house.

The allegedly stolen car was located and police said nothing the mother said was found to be true by investigators.

Police said they would continue to investigate.
